Web Applications Developer jobs in Jefferson City, MO

Web Applications Developer designs, develops, and maintains internal and external websites for an organization. Uses knowledge of common web development languages (e.g., HTML, Java, PHP, JSP, ASP.NET, Python, AJAX) to build and expand site functionality. Being a Web Applications Developer creates and enhances the overall website appearance using graphic/multi-media design software and designs site navigation that is clear and easy to understand. Ensures sites remain scalable while complying with performance and security standards. Additionally, Web Applications Developer updates site content based on input from marketing and documents changes in source code. Typically requires a bachelor's degree in a related area. Typically reports to a manager. The Web Applications Developer work is closely managed. Works on projects/matters of limited complexity in a support role. To be a Web Applications Developer typically requires 0-2 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

    Summary/Objective

    Actively take part in driving the architecture, design, and development of the Department’s Drupal-based websites. This position is instrumental in creating websites, specific pages and user interfaces based on staff and website visitor needs.

    Essential Job Duties

    • Design website themes, widgets, content and user interfaces.
    • Write custom PHP code and Twig templates
    • Website building using Drupal platform
    • Maintain MySQL/MariaDB databases
    • Maintain local development environments to ensure changes can be pushed to various web hosting solutions.
    • Review, forward and/or answer public emails from the website.
    • Assist with print publication design.
    • Monitor Google Analytics / Google Tag Manger
    • Train staff on accessing files and documents in Drupal.
    • Ensure online files and web pages are ADA accessible.

    Ancillary Job Duties

    • Other duties as assigned.

    Education and Experience

    • Bachelor’s Degree in Graphic Design, Digital Media, Computer Science, Information Systems, or related.
    • Two (2) years of experience in multimedia production, web design, and/or web programming.

    Knowledge, Skills and Abilities

    • Expertise in HTML and website creation
    • Write CSS and/or SCSS files to theme web pages.
    • Understand basic coding principles, preferably in PHP and JavaScript.
    • Knowledge of content management systems, preferably Drupal.
    • Ability to work with MySQL and MariaDB database formats.
    • Ability to use Docker/Lando to create local development environments.
    • Excellent oral and written communication skills.
    • Knowledge to process and write programs for web design.
    • Ability to work in a team environment.
    • Knowledge to analyze, interpret and solve complicated problems.
    • Knowledge to prepare and analyze flow charts and documentation for large complex projects.
    • Comfortable with version control via Git, and PHP dependency management via Composer.

Jefferson City, officially the city of Jefferson and informally Jeff, is the capital of the U.S. state of Missouri and the 15th most populous city in the state. It is also the county seat of Cole County and the principal city of the Jefferson City Metropolitan Statistical Area, the second-most-populous metropolitan area in Mid-Missouri and fifth-largest in the state. Most of the city is in Cole County, with a small northern section extending into Callaway County. Jefferson City is named for Thomas Jefferson, the third president of the United States.
